Hydrocarbon Accumulation Characteristics For Silurian Reservoirs In Shuntuoguole Low Uplift,Tarim Basin

Shun 9 well is the first exploration well which get oil and gas flow at the lower Kepingtage group in Tarim Basin.More than half exploration wells drilled in Silurian system shows various hydrocarbons.Low uplift of Shuntuoguole is expected to find 100 million tons scale of reservoirs and revealed a good exploration prospect for the unit.Research on hydrocarbon reservoir characteristics of Silurian system in Shuntuoguole low uplift could help us comprehend the mechanism of the Silurian oil and gas accumulation,and guide oil and gas exploration.The characteristics of the oil was analyzed by some advanced testing technology such as carbon isotope,GC,GC / MS,compared the biomarker characteristics and carbon isotope composition,researched the geochemical characteristics,adopted fluid inclusions in reservoir,K-Ar and Re-Os isotope dating,researched the main period for hydrocarbon accumulation,and then summarized the major control factors of hydrocarbon enrich and the oil and gas accumulation model in low uplift of Shuntuoguole.The results showed that the geochemical characteristics is entirely similar.We can conclude that the petroleum source is the same,was the early filling oil,the source materials were algae,marine plankton,developed in salt water with high reductive environment.The geochemical and fluid inclusions characteristics show that the oil filling is one stage,the homogeneous temperatures of inclusions,K-Ar and Re-Os isotope dating all measured that the early Hercynian was the main period for hydrocarbon accumulation.The favorable regional geological structural setting,excellent reservoir-cover associations,NE strike-slip faults were the major control factors of hydrocarbon enrich,formed a “early-filling,fracture-controlling ” oil accumulation model.
